Consider the concept of decentralized finance, or DeFi. This is perhaps the most immediate and impactful manifestation of the Blockchain Wealth Engine in action. DeFi aims to recreate traditional financial services – lending, borrowing, trading, insurance – on a blockchain, removing intermediaries like banks and brokers. This means that individuals can earn interest on their digital assets, borrow against them, and participate in complex financial instruments without needing to go through often restrictive and costly traditional institutions. Smart contracts, self-executing agreements written in code, are the workhorses of DeFi, automating processes and ensuring that transactions occur precisely as programmed, further enhancing efficiency and reducing the risk of human error or malicious intent.

Often conflated with Bitcoin, its most famous offspring, blockchain is, in its essence, a distributed, immutable ledger. Imagine a shared notebook, replicated across thousands of computers, where every entry, once written, can never be erased or altered. Each "block" of transactions is cryptographically linked to the previous one, forming an unbroken chain that is transparent to all participants and incredibly resistant to tampering. This inherent security and transparency are the bedrock upon which the decentralized dream is built.
At its heart, blockchain is about removing the need for a central authority. For centuries, we've relied on intermediaries – banks, governments, credit card companies – to validate our transactions and maintain records. These central points of control, while functional, are also vulnerable to single points of failure, corruption, and bias. Blockchain flips this model on its head. Instead of a single entity holding the keys to the kingdom, power is distributed amongst a network of participants. When a transaction occurs, it's broadcast to the network, verified by multiple nodes (computers on the network) through a consensus mechanism (like Proof-of-Work or Proof-of-Stake), and then added to the ledger. This decentralized verification process makes it exceptionally difficult for any single entity to manipulate the system. It’s akin to a jury of thousands, rather than a single judge, deciding the fate of a transaction.
The implications of this shift are profound. Consider the financial world. Cryptocurrencies, powered by blockchain, have already demonstrated the potential for faster, cheaper, and more accessible cross-border payments, bypassing the often-cumbersome and expensive traditional banking channels. But the true magic of blockchain extends far beyond mere currency. The concept of "smart contracts" is a game-changer. These are self-executing contracts with the terms of the agreement directly written into code. They automatically trigger actions when predefined conditions are met, eliminating the need for intermediaries and the potential for disputes. Imagine a real estate transaction where the deed is automatically transferred to the buyer upon verified receipt of funds, or an insurance policy that pays out automatically when a flight delay is confirmed by a trusted data feed. This level of automation and trustless execution promises to streamline processes across numerous industries.
Supply chain management is another area ripe for blockchain disruption. The journey of a product from raw material to consumer can be opaque, with opportunities for fraud, counterfeiting, and ethical concerns. By recording each step of the supply chain on a blockchain, from sourcing to manufacturing to shipping, businesses can create an irrefutable audit trail. Consumers could then scan a QR code to verify the origin, authenticity, and ethical sourcing of their products, fostering greater accountability and trust. This transparency can empower consumers and incentivize companies to adopt more sustainable and ethical practices.
Furthermore, blockchain offers a compelling solution to the growing problem of digital identity management. In our increasingly online world, managing our personal data and verifying our identity can be a frustrating and insecure process. Traditional systems often involve sharing sensitive information with multiple platforms, creating numerous points of vulnerability. Blockchain-based identity solutions allow individuals to control their own digital identities, selectively sharing verified credentials without revealing unnecessary personal data. This not only enhances privacy but also reduces the risk of identity theft. Imagine having a single, secure digital wallet for all your verified credentials, from your driver's license to your academic degrees, which you can present with confidence to any authorized party.
